A confluent calculus of macro expansion and evaluation
Syntactic abbreviations or macros provide a powerful tool to increase the syntactic expressivity of programming languages. The expansion of these abbreviations can be modeled with substitutions. This paper presents an operational semantics of macro expansion and evaluation where substitutions are ha...
Saved in:
| Main Author: | |
|---|---|
| Other Authors: | |
| Format: | report |
| Published: |
1991
|
| Subjects: | |
| Online Access: | http://hdl.handle.net/20.500.12008/3410 |
| Tags: |
No Tags, Be the first to tag this record!
|
Be the first to leave a comment!